The process for putting a square root into simplified radical form involves finding perfect square factors and then applying the identity \sqrt {ab}=\sqrt {a}\times\sqrt {b} ab = a× b, which allows us to take the root of the perfect square factors. Instead of using decimal representation, the standard way to write such a number is to use simplified radical form, which involves writing the radical with no perfect squares as factors of the number under the root symbol. Explanation: If a radicand (the part under the root sign) of a square root has a square factor, then it can be simplified: √a2b = |a|√b or if you know that a ≥ 0, more simply: √a2b = a√b For example, √24 = √22 ⋅ 6 = 2√6 In our example, we find 65 = 5 ⋅ 13 has no square factors, so cannot be simplified in this way. , the square) of a number.
